Your Responsibilities as an Electrical Fitter:
As anElectrical Fitter, you'll play a crucial role in our maintenance and overhaul activities. Key responsibilities include:
Disassembling, inspecting, requalifying, and reassembling HME and Locomotive components.Measuring and inspecting critical journals and bores.Conducting brazing and insulation of cable and winding joints.Performing requalification inspections of bearings and pinions.Conducting acceptance no-load testing on components, including vibration analysis.Actively engaging in Lean practices to ensure a safe and efficient workplace.Participating in UGL'sOneHSE culture, which prioritizes safety for all team membersAbout You
